Sulfur and nitrogen compounds in the air can combine to form what type of pollution?
A.
ozone
B.
hay fever
C.
smog
D.
ammonia
All Answers 1
Answered by
GPT-5 mini
AI
C. smog
Sulfur dioxide (SO2) and nitrogen oxides (NOx) in the air react with other pollutants, sunlight, and moisture to form smog (including sulfurous/industrial smog and components of photochemical smog).
